Why Live in Forest Hill Park

Forest Hill Park in Williamsburg is a suburban neighborhood located one mile west of downtown, extending nearly to Interstate 64. This area features a mix of classic home styles, including midcentury cottages, 1970s brick condos, and larger Cape Cods and Modern Traditional homes from the 90s. The neighborhood is known for its walkability, commercial amenities, and strong public school system, with highly rated schools such as Matthew Whaley Elementary, James Blair Middle, and Bruton High. The Colonial National Historical Parkway runs through Forest Hill Park, providing green space and recreational opportunities with scenic views of the James and York Rivers. Shopping and dining options are concentrated around 2nd Street, where residents can find essentials like Food Lion and CVS, as well as dining spots like 2nd Street American Bistro and Copper Fox Distillery. Public transportation is available on major roads like 2nd Street and Capitol Landing Road, but having a car is recommended for exploring the parkway and beyond. Route 60 and Interstate 64 offer convenient access to the wider region, including a 50-mile drive to Richmond. Local landmarks include the Colonial Williamsburg Visitor Center and the John D. Rockefeller Jr. Library, adding cultural and historical significance to the area. Forest Hill Park is safer than the national average, contributing to its appeal for families and individuals alike.
